A crane has a sharp and pointed beak while the duck has a flat beak.Explain why
Answer:
The crane has a sharp and pointed beak adapted for catching and grasping prey. The sharp beak allows the crane to effectively stab and pierce its prey, such as fish, frogs, or small animals. The pointed shape helps the crane to accurately target its prey and secure a firm grip.
On the other hand, the duck has a flat beak, which is better suited for its specific feeding habits. Ducks are primarily filter feeders, and their flat beak enables them to sift through water or mud to collect small organisms, insects, and plants. The flat beak acts like a sieve, allowing the duck to strain out food particles while retaining water.
The difference in beak shape between the crane and the duck reflects their distinct feeding strategies and ecological roles. Each species has evolved its beak shape to optimize its ability to capture and consume the specific types of food sources available in their respective habitats.

In the ladder analogy of the DNA molecule, the "steps of the ladder are.....
Sugars
O Joined sugar and phosphate
O Paired nitrogen bases
In the ladder analogy of the DNA molecule, the "steps of the ladder" are paired nitrogen bases.
What are nitrogen bases?The DNA molecule is made up of two strands of nucleotides that create a double helix as they coil around one another. The sugar molecule, the phosphate group, and the nitrogenous base are the three parts that make up a nucleotide. The nitrogenous bases serve as the ladder's rungs or "steps," pairing with one another to form hydrogen bonds that hold the DNA molecule's two strands together.
The nitrogenous bases adenine (A), thymine (T), cytosine (C), and guanine (G) are the four types found in DNA (G). The genetic code of an organism is made up of base pairs, which always couple adenine with thymine and cytosine with guanine. The genetic information that is transferred from one generation to the next is determined by the arrangement of these base pairs along the DNA molecule.

What are the 3 basic cellular structures that every cell needs? What's their individual function and why are each of the 3 basic cellular structures needed?
The three basic cellular structures that every cell needs are the cell membrane, the cytoplasm, and the genetic material. The cell membrane functions to regulate what enters and exits the cell, the cytoplasm provides a medium for cell organelles to function in, and the genetic material contains the instructions for cell function and replication.
Cell Membrane: The cell membrane is a thin, flexible barrier that encloses the cell and separates its internal environment from the external environment. It is made up of a phospholipid bilayer and is selectively permeable, meaning it regulates what substances enter and exit the cell.
Cytoplasm: The cytoplasm is a gel-like substance that fills the inside of the cell and contains various cell organelles, such as mitochondria, ribosomes, and the endoplasmic reticulum. The cytoplasm is important because it provides a medium for the organelles to function in and facilitates the movement of materials within the cell.
Genetic Material: The genetic material of the cell is the DNA that contains the instructions for cell function and replication. In prokaryotic cells, the genetic material is found in the cytoplasm, while in eukaryotic cells, it is found in the nucleus.
In summary, every cell needs a cell membrane to regulate what enters and exits the cell, cytoplasm to provide a medium for cell organelles to function in, and genetic material to contain the instructions for cell function and replication.

What are examples of diseases/disorders that are transmitted through mitochondrial inheritance?
Diseases/disorders that are transmitted through mitochondrial inheritance include Leigh syndrome, Pearson syndome, MELAS, etc.
What are mitochondrial inheritances?Mitochondrial inheritance refers to the transmission of genetic material exclusively from the mother's mitochondria to her offspring. Some examples of diseases or disorders that are caused by mutations in mitochondrial DNA and are therefore transmitted through maternal inheritance include:
Leber's hereditary optic neuropathy (LHON)Mitochondrial encephalomyopathy, lactic acidosis, and stroke-like episodes (MELAS)Myoclonus epilepsy with ragged-red fibers (MERRF)Kearns-Sayre syndrome (KSS)Leigh syndromeNARP syndrome (neuropathy, ataxia, and retinitis pigmentosa)Pearson syndrome (pancytopenia and exocrine pancreatic insufficiency).Overall, mitochondrial inheritance is relatively rare and is only responsible for a small fraction of inherited genetic diseases.

Hi,
I don't undestand how epidemiology, through targeted studies, has made it possible to make public health choices to fight cancer. In particular why there is systematic screening for breast, prostate or colon cancer but not systematic for the pancreas, testicle, bladder, etc.
Thanks in advance !
Epidemiology is the study of patterns, causes, and effects of health and disease conditions in populations. Through targeted studies, epidemiologists have identified risk factors for various types of cancer, which has led to the development of screening programs and other public health interventions.
Breast, prostate, and colon cancer are among the most common types of cancer and have well-established screening programs in place. This is because these types of cancer have a relatively high incidence rate, and screening tests are effective in detecting early stages of the disease when treatment is most effective. In addition, there are well-established risk factors for these types of cancer, such as age, family history, and lifestyle factors like diet and physical activity.
In contrast, screening for other types of cancer, such as pancreatic, testicular, and bladder cancer, is not as systematic. This is because these types of cancer have a lower incidence rate, and screening tests are less effective in detecting early stages of the disease. For example, pancreatic cancer is often diagnosed at an advanced stage because symptoms do not appear until the disease has progressed. Testicular cancer is relatively rare, and self-examination is often effective in detecting early signs of the disease. Bladder cancer is often diagnosed after symptoms appear, but there is ongoing research into the effectiveness of screening tests for this type of cancer.
In addition to incidence rates and screening effectiveness, other factors that influence public health choices for cancer prevention and control include cost-effectiveness, access to healthcare, and potential harms associated with screening tests. For example, some types of cancer screening tests, such as mammography for breast cancer, can lead to false-positive results and unnecessary follow-up procedures, which can cause anxiety and additional costs.
In summary, epidemiology has played a crucial role in identifying risk factors for various types of cancer, which has led to the development of screening programs and other public health interventions. The choice to implement systematic screening for breast, prostate, and colon cancer is based on a combination of factors, including incidence rates, screening effectiveness, cost-effectiveness, access to healthcare, and potential harms associated with screening tests.
